Understanding Concierge Medicine
Concierge medicine is a revolutionary healthcare model where patients pay a membership fee for enhanced access to personalized healthcare services. This model is characterized by a strong patient-physician relationship, allowing for comprehensive care tailored to individual needs. Unlike traditional healthcare models, concierge medicine offers patients the luxury of same-day or next-day appointments, extended consultation times, and direct communication with their physician through various channels, including telemedicine (Towards Healthcare, 2025; Precedence Research, 2025).
Key Features and Benefits
Personalized Care Plans: At the heart of concierge medicine is the creation of tailored health strategies that consider a patient’s unique medical history, lifestyle, and genetic predispositions. This personalized approach is designed to optimize health outcomes and minimize disease risks (World Clinic, 2024; Grand View Research, 2024).
Multidisciplinary Teams: Concierge practices often collaborate with a variety of healthcare professionals, including nutritionists, mental health specialists, and physical therapists, to provide a holistic approach to health and well-being (Towards Healthcare, 2025; Precedence Research, 2025).
Patient Advocacy and Technology Integration: Physicians in concierge medicine act as advocates, guiding patients through complex healthcare systems. The integration of technology, such as electronic health records and mobile health apps, enhances communication and care delivery (Precedence Research, 2025).
Market Trends and Growth
The concierge medicine market in the U.S. has seen significant growth, valued between $6.14 billion and $7.35 billion in 2024, with projections to reach $8–12 billion by 2030. This growth is fueled by increasing patient demand for personalized care, along with physician shortages and the long wait times associated with traditional healthcare settings (Towards Healthcare, 2025; Grand View Research, 2024).
Challenges and Criticisms
Despite its benefits, concierge medicine faces criticism for its high cost, with annual membership fees ranging from $1,500 to $2,400. This fee structure poses accessibility issues for low- and middle-income individuals and raises concerns about exacerbating healthcare disparities (Grand View Research, 2024).
